China State Councillor Yang Jiechi told Hanoi on Wednesday to stop “hyping up tensions” over a Chinese oil rig on Vietnam’s coast, indicating that high-level negotiations have failed to resolve the dispute, South China Morning Post reported. In a move that could further stoke tensions, China’s Marine Safety Administration announced that another drilling platform would be moved near Vietnam’s coast this week. Vietnamese Prime Minister Nguyen Tan Dung had urged China to withdraw rig Haiyang 981, which he said violated Vietnam’s sovereignty, but Yang reiterated that the rig had been operating within an area of Chinese sovereignty.
